Mold risk in Aaronsburg is moderate, shaped by its temperate continental climate and 44.1 inches of annual precipitation. With a median age of 30 and a homeownership rate of 83%, many residents live in homes approaching 50 years old, where water damage from leaks or flooding can quickly create conditions conducive to mold growth. The local climate’s freeze-thaw cycles and seasonal storms contribute to moisture intrusion, especially in basements and crawl spaces of homes built around 1976 with older plumbing systems. Mold can develop within 24 to 48 hours of water exposure, making prompt drying critical to prevent health issues such as allergies or respiratory irritation, which can affect all ages but particularly young families prevalent in the community. Given the moderate mold risk, homeowners should monitor for musty odors and visible discoloration following water damage events. Preventative measures include controlling indoor humidity and repairing leaks quickly. Professional remediation may be necessary if mold covers a large area or affects structural components, as improper handling can exacerbate the problem. For Aaronsburg residents, understanding the local climate’s influence on mold growth helps ensure timely action to protect both property and health.
